เมื่อเราพูดถึง สลักเกลียวขยาย in wood, it’s different from their use in concrete or metal applications. In wood, an expansion bolt provides a robust connection by expanding and anchoring deeper within the material. This is especially beneficial when we’re dealing with large wooden structures or furniture that require durability without compromising the integrity of the wood itself.
My experience with these has mostly been in crafting outdoor wooden structures. They hold up well against weathering, which is crucial in prolonging the lifespan of wooden projects. The longer anything lasts, the less frequently it needs replacement. That’s where the sustainability comes in; reducing the need for new raw materials.

Of course, not everything is smooth sailing. One common challenge with using expansion bolts in wood is ensuring they don’t oversize the hole, which would weaken the wood. Precision in installation is key. I learned this firsthand when one of our novice team members misjudged the bore size, leading to a compromised fixture.
Despite such hiccups, training and the right tools significantly mitigate these issues. It’s crucial to involve experienced personnel or at least provide adequate training for new installers.
